Adam is highly empathic and as a child was able to receive information that he had no control over. He had no boundaries and so unfortunately was bullied at school and became an easy target for those who were prepared to cross boundaries. Adam struggled for a large period of his life to deal with understanding all of this and why everyone wasn’t the same as him. His relationships with women were affected resulting in him looking for partners that he could help and heal and that could help him. Ultimately this led to failed relationships as he wasn’t receiving what he needed. In his twenties he was diagnosed as suffering from schizophrenia and was advised to take time out to “reset” his life. It took time for Adam to realise what he needed to do. We talk about his work as a therapist, his child who is also highly empathic, what it is to be a man and what it is to be Adam. I’ve not met anyone like Adam before so for me this was a fascinating and insightful conversation, which I truly hope you enjoy as much as we did.
